Prep Time: 45 Minutes Cook Time: 60 Minutes |
Ready In: 105 Minutes Servings: 24 |
|
An excellent old-fashioned cake doughnut! Have no recollection of where I got the recipe but I've had it for thirty years. Ingredients:
3/4 cup buttermilk |
1 cup sugar |
2 eggs |
1 1/2 tablespoons shortening |
1/2 teaspoon grated lemon zest |
3 1/2 cups flour |
2 teaspoons baking powder |
1 teaspoon baking soda |
1/2 teaspoon salt |
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on |
Directions:
1. Combine first 5 ingredients in a large bowl; beat till smooth. 2. Sift dry ingredients and add to buttermilk mixture, stirring well. 3. Chill for one or more hours. 4. Turn onto floured surface and roll out to 3/8 think; cut w/ floured cutter. 5. Heat oil to 375 degrees and fry doughnuts until golden brown (approx 1 min on each side). 6. Drain well on paper towels. 7. If desired, toss in bag w/ powdered sugar or cinnamon sugar, or ice w/ chocolate frosting. |
